Ayuda
Publicado por luis (1 intervención) el 20/03/2007 00:06:39
necesito realizar una busqueda en un archivo plano el codigo es el siguiente tiene un error y no le encuntro la solucion
Public Function getBuscar(ByVal pcodigo As Integer) As Nave
FileOpen(1, "Nave.txt", OpenMode.Random, , , 40)
Dim unanave As New Nave
FileGet(1, unanave, pcodigo)
If unaNave.Codigo <> "" Then
Dim dev As New Nave
dev.Nombre = unaNave.Nombre
dev.Codigo = unaNave.Codigo
dev.Pais = unaNave.Pais
dev.CapacidadDeCarga = unaNave.CapacidadDeCarga
If unaNave.Calado <> "" Then
dev.Calado = unaNave.Calado
dev.Unidad = unaNave.Unidad
End If
Return dev
Else
Throw New Exception("Codigo Inexistente")
End If
el error esta en pcodigo como deberia de ser la estructura?
Public Function getBuscar(ByVal pcodigo As Integer) As Nave
FileOpen(1, "Nave.txt", OpenMode.Random, , , 40)
Dim unanave As New Nave
FileGet(1, unanave, pcodigo)
If unaNave.Codigo <> "" Then
Dim dev As New Nave
dev.Nombre = unaNave.Nombre
dev.Codigo = unaNave.Codigo
dev.Pais = unaNave.Pais
dev.CapacidadDeCarga = unaNave.CapacidadDeCarga
If unaNave.Calado <> "" Then
dev.Calado = unaNave.Calado
dev.Unidad = unaNave.Unidad
End If
Return dev
Else
Throw New Exception("Codigo Inexistente")
End If
el error esta en pcodigo como deberia de ser la estructura?
Valora esta pregunta


0